You can stop future provider access by disconnecting an integration, and you can request permanent deletion of eligible account and personal data. Disconnecting and deleting are separate actions.
1. Disconnect connected accounts
Use the applicable integration settings in Office Engage AI to disconnect Gmail, then visit your Google Account's third-party connections or security settings to remove Office Engage AI access. Revoking at Google prevents future token use.
Microsoft
Disconnect the Microsoft integration in applicable Office Engage AI settings. You or your Microsoft 365 administrator can also revoke consent from Microsoft account or Entra administration settings.
Meta and social accounts
Disconnect the social account in applicable Office Engage AI settings and remove the app from the relevant Meta account's business integrations or app settings. Provider menus may vary by account type.
For security, never send OAuth tokens or passwords to support.
2. Request permanent account or data deletion
- Open the contact form and select or enter “Data deletion request” as the subject.
- Use the email associated with your Office Engage AI account and identify the company or workspace involved.
- State whether you request deletion of your user profile, connected integration data, company account data, or all eligible data.
- Do not include passwords, access tokens, or sensitive message content.
Organization-controlled data may require approval from the subscribing organization's authorized administrator.
3. Verification process
To protect users and organizations, we may verify control of the account email, role, company affiliation, and authority to request deletion. We may ask an organization administrator to confirm a request affecting other users or company records. We will not request a password or provider token.
4. Expected deletion timeline
We aim to acknowledge a complete request within seven days and complete verified deletion within 30 days. Complex requests, legal obligations, provider processes, or protected backup rotation may require more time; if so, we will provide an update where required.
5. Data that may be retained
We may retain the minimum records necessary for legal compliance, fraud and abuse prevention, security investigations, financial reporting, dispute resolution, enforcement of agreements, or proof that a request was completed. Protected backups may retain data until normal rotation, after which it is deleted or rendered inaccessible. Retained data is restricted from ordinary product use.
